Syphilis Is Making a Comeback in the U.S.

Syphilis, which was on the verge of elimination in 2000 in the U.S., has rebounded with cases nearly doubling since 2005, health experts said Thursday, NBC News reported. More than 90 percent of cases are among men, according to a weekly report released by the CDC, and most of those men are gay or bisexual. Rates are also higher among African Americans — the syphilis rate among black men was 5.2 times higher than the rate in white men.
